Beef Lombardi Casserole Ingredients

• Get ready to create a comforting family favorite!

For the Beef Mixture

  • Olive oil – Adds richness and helps sauté ingredients; substitute with vegetable oil for a lighter option.
  • Lean ground beef – Provides protein and a hearty base; swap with ground turkey or chicken for a leaner version.
  • Chopped onion – Adds sweetness and depth; use shallots for a milder flavor.
  • Salt – Enhances all flavors; adjust to taste, keeping in mind other salty ingredients.
  • Pepper – Adds necessary heat; use cayenne or black pepper based on spice preference.
  • Tomato paste – Contributes acidity and depth; can be substituted with crushed tomatoes for a chunkier texture.
  • Minced garlic cloves – Imparts aromatic flavor; garlic powder is a suitable alternative.
  • Ro-tel Original Diced Tomatoes & Green Chilies – Provides tang and mild heat; substitute with any diced tomatoes or mild salsa.

For the Noodles and Sauce

  • Wide egg noodles – Forms the base of the casserole; gluten-free pasta can be used for dietary restrictions.
  • Sour cream – Adds creaminess and tanginess; substitute with Greek yogurt for a healthier alternative.
  • Softened cream cheese – Contributes a smooth, creamy texture; consider using Neufchâtel cheese for a lower fat option.
  • Cornstarch – Helps thicken the creamy sauce; can be omitted if desired.

For the Cheese Topping

  • Colby jack cheese – Melts beautifully and adds richness; swap with cheddar or a Mexican cheese blend to alter flavor profile.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Beef Lombardi Casserole

Step 1: Cook the Beef Mixture
In a large skillet,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. Add 1 pound of lean ground beef and 1 chopped onion, browning the mixture until the beef is no longer pink, about 5-7 minutes. Drain any excess fat and season with salt, pepper, 2 tablespoons of tomato paste, and 2 minced garlic cloves.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until fragrant.

Step 2: Prepare Noodles
While the beef is cooking, bring a large pot of salted water to a boil and cook 12 ounces of wide egg noodles until al dente, according to package instructions, usually about 7-9 minutes. Once cooked, drain the noodles and set them aside to cool slightly. This will prevent them from becoming mushy when combined with the beef mixture.

Step 3: Make Cheese Sauce
In a mixing bowl, whisk together 1 cup of sour cream, 8 ounces of softened cream cheese, and 2 tablespoons of cornstarch until smooth and well combined. This creamy cheese sauce will bring richness to your Beef Lombardi Casserole. Make sure there are no lumps for a velvety texture, which will enhance the overall experience of the dish.

Step 4: Combine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, combine the drained egg noodles, cooked beef mixture, and cheese sauce. Gently fold all the ingredients together until everything is evenly coated. The warmth of the beef mixture will help soften the cheese sauce, ensuring your Beef Lombardi Casserole has a harmonious blend of flavors throughout.

Step 5: Assemble Casserole
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9×13 inch baking dish and layer half of the noodle mixture in the bottom. Next, sprinkle half of the shredded Colby jack cheese on top. Repeat the layering with the remaining noodle mixture followed by the rest of the cheese, creating a beautiful, cheesy top for your casserole.

Step 6: Bake
Place the assembled Beef Lombardi Casserole in the preheated oven and bake uncovered for 25-30 minutes. You’ll know it’s ready when the cheese is melted and bubbly, achieving a golden crust. The aroma will fill your kitchen, making everyone eagerly anticipate this comforting family favorite.

Step 7: Serve Warm
Once baked, let your Beef Lombardi Casserole cool for a few minutes before serving. Pair it with a crisp green salad or some warm garlic bread for an extra touch. Each bite promises a delightful mix of savory beef, creamy sauce, and tender noodles, perfect for satisfying any family gathering.

Storage Tips for Beef Lombardi Casserole

Fridge: Store any leftover Beef Lombardi Casserole in an airtight container for up to 4 days to maintain freshness.

Freezer: If you want to prepare ahead, freeze the casserole for up to 3 months. Ensure it’s well-wrapped or in a freezer-safe container to prevent freezer burn.

Thawing: When ready to enjoy, thaw the casserole overnight in the fridge before reheating for even warming and to maintain the creamy texture.

Reheating: Reheat individual portions in the microwave or the entire casserole in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until heated through, about 20-25 minutes.

Make Ahead Options

Preparing Beef Lombardi Casserole ahead of time can be a game-changer for busy weeknights! You can assemble the entire casserole up to 24 hours in advance; simply cover it tightly and refrigerate before baking. To maintain quality, be sure to let the casserole come to room temperature for about 30 minutes before popping it in the oven. Additionally, you can cook the beef mixture and noodles up to 3 days ahead, storing them separately in the refrigerator. When you’re ready to serve, just combine everything, layer, and bake as instructed, giving you a comforting, crowd-pleasing meal with minimal effort. Expert Tips for Beef Lombardi Casserole

  • Noodle Cooking: Don’t overcook the noodles; aim for al dente, as they’ll continue cooking in the oven, preventing mushiness in your Beef Lombardi Casserole.
  • Tomato Drainage: Drain your Ro-tel tomatoes well to avoid excess moisture; this step helps ensure a perfectly textured casserole.
  • Layering Strategy: For even melting, consider mixing some cheese into the noodle mixture before layering, enhancing the cheesy goodness throughout.
  • Meal Prep: To save time, assemble your casserole a day in advance; just pop it in the oven when ready for a quick weeknight meal.
  • Flavor Additions: Experiment with spices—try adding a pinch of smoked paprika or Italian herbs for an added depth of flavor in your Beef Lombardi Casserole.
  • Storing Leftovers: Store any leftovers in an airtight container for up to four days, and reheat gently to preserve the creamy texture and flavors.

What should I do if my casserole turns out too watery?
Very good question! If your Beef Lombardi Casserole is too watery, it’s likely due to excess moisture from the tomatoes or noodles. To troubleshoot, make sure to drain the Ro-tel tomatoes thoroughly before using them. Additionally, avoid overcooking the noodles. If it’s already baked, you can gently cook it on the stovetop for a few minutes to evaporate some excess liquid.

Ingredients
  

Beef Mixture
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il or vegetable oil for a lighter option
  • 1 pound lean ground beef or ground turkey or chicken
  • 1 medium chopped onion or shallots for milder flavor
  • to taste teaspoon salt
  • to taste teaspoon pepper use cayenne or black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ons tomato paste or crushed tomatoes
  • 2 cloves minced garlic or garlic powder
  • 1 can Ro-tel Original Diced Tomatoes & Green Chilies or diced tomatoes or mild salsa
Noodles and Sauce
  • 12 ounces wide egg noodles or gluten-free pasta
  • 1 cup sour cream or Greek yogurt
  • 8 ounces softened cream cheese or Neufchâtel cheese
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ch optional
Cheese Topping
  • 2 cups Colby jack cheese or cheddar or Mexican cheese blend

Equipment

  • large skillet
  • Large Pot
  • Mixing Bowl
  • 9x13-inch baking dish

Method
 

Cooking Instructions
  1. In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add lean ground beef and chopped onion, browning until the beef is no longer pink, about 5-7 minutes. Drain excess fat and season with salt, pepper, tomato paste, and minced garlic.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until fragrant.
  2. While the beef is cooking, bring a large pot of salted water to a boil and cook wide egg noodles until al dente, about 7-9 minutes. Drain noodles and set aside to cool slightly.
  3. In a mixing bowl, whisk together sour cream, softened cream cheese, and cornstarch until smooth and well combined.
  4. In a large mixing bowl, combine drained egg noodles, cooked beef mixture, and cheese sauce. Gently fold together until evenly coated.
  5.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9x13 inch baking dish and layer half of the noodle mixture in the bottom. Sprinkle half of the shredded Colby jack cheese on top. Repeat layering with remaining noodle mixture and cheese.
  6. Bake uncovered for 25-30 minutes until cheese is melted and bubbly.
  7. Let cool for a few minutes before serving.
